All of lore.kernel.org
 help / color / mirror / Atom feed
* blk-mq: remove unnecessary judgement from blk_mq_make_request
@ 2018-05-16  2:47 胡海
  2018-05-16 14:19 ` Jens Axboe
  0 siblings, 1 reply; 2+ messages in thread
From: 胡海 @ 2018-05-16  2:47 UTC (permalink / raw)
  To: axboe; +Cc: linux-block

QXV0aG9yOiBodWhhaSA8aHVoYWlAa3lsaW5vcy5jbj4NCkRhdGU6ICAgVHVlIE1heSAxNSAx
NToxNTowNiAyMDE4ICswODAwDQoNCiAgICBibGstbXE6IHJlbW92ZSB1bm5lY2Vzc2FyeSBq
dWRnZW1lbnQgZnJvbSBibGtfbXFfbWFrZV9yZXF1ZXN0DQogICAgDQogICAgV2hldGhlciBx
LT5lbGV2YXRvciBpcyB0cnVlIG9yIG5vdCwgd2UgY2FuIHVzZSBibGtfbXFfc2NoZWRfaW5z
ZXJ0X3JlcXVlc3QgdG8gY29tcGxldGUgdGhlIHdvcmsuDQogICAgDQogICAgU2lnbmVkLW9m
Zi1ieTogaHVoYWkgPGh1aGFpQGt5bGlub3MuY24+DQoNCmRpZmYgLS1naXQgYS9ibG9jay9i
bGstbXEuYyBiL2Jsb2NrL2Jsay1tcS5jDQppbmRleCBmY2YyZjE2Li4yNTQ1MDgxIDEwMDY0
NA0KLS0tIGEvYmxvY2svYmxrLW1xLmMNCisrKyBiL2Jsb2NrL2Jsay1tcS5jDQpAQCAtMTU4
MCwxNSArMTU4MCw2IEBAIHN0YXRpYyB2b2lkIGJsa19tcV9iaW9fdG9fcmVxdWVzdChzdHJ1
Y3QgcmVxdWVzdCAqcnEsIHN0cnVjdCBiaW8gKmJpbykNCiAgICAgICAgYmxrX2FjY291bnRf
aW9fc3RhcnQocnEsIHRydWUpOw0KIH0NCiANCi1zdGF0aWMgaW5saW5lIHZvaWQgYmxrX21x
X3F1ZXVlX2lvKHN0cnVjdCBibGtfbXFfaHdfY3R4ICpoY3R4LA0KLSAgICAgICAgICAgICAg
ICAgICAgICAgICAgICAgICAgICBzdHJ1Y3QgYmxrX21xX2N0eCAqY3R4LA0KLSAgICAgICAg
ICAgICAgICAgICAgICAgICAgICAgICAgICBzdHJ1Y3QgcmVxdWVzdCAqcnEpDQotew0KLSAg
ICAgICBzcGluX2xvY2soJmN0eC0+bG9jayk7DQotICAgICAgIF9fYmxrX21xX2luc2VydF9y
ZXF1ZXN0KGhjdHgsIHJxLCBmYWxzZSk7DQotICAgICAgIHNwaW5fdW5sb2NrKCZjdHgtPmxv
Y2spOw0KLX0NCi0NCiBzdGF0aWMgYmxrX3FjX3QgcmVxdWVzdF90b19xY190KHN0cnVjdCBi
bGtfbXFfaHdfY3R4ICpoY3R4LCBzdHJ1Y3QgcmVxdWVzdCAqcnEpDQogew0KICAgICAgICBp
ZiAocnEtPnRhZyAhPSAtMSkNCkBAIC0xNzc1LDE1ICsxNzY2LDEwIEBAIHN0YXRpYyBibGtf
cWNfdCBibGtfbXFfbWFrZV9yZXF1ZXN0KHN0cnVjdCByZXF1ZXN0X3F1ZXVlICpxLCBzdHJ1
Y3QgYmlvICpiaW8pDQogICAgICAgICAgICAgICAgYmxrX21xX3B1dF9jdHgoZGF0YS5jdHgp
Ow0KICAgICAgICAgICAgICAgIGJsa19tcV9iaW9fdG9fcmVxdWVzdChycSwgYmlvKTsNCiAg
ICAgICAgICAgICAgICBibGtfbXFfdHJ5X2lzc3VlX2RpcmVjdGx5KGRhdGEuaGN0eCwgcnEs
ICZjb29raWUpOw0KLSAgICAgICB9IGVsc2UgaWYgKHEtPmVsZXZhdG9yKSB7DQorICAgICAg
IH0gZWxzZSAgew0KICAgICAgICAgICAgICAgIGJsa19tcV9wdXRfY3R4KGRhdGEuY3R4KTsN
CiAgICAgICAgICAgICAgICBibGtfbXFfYmlvX3RvX3JlcXVlc3QocnEsIGJpbyk7DQogICAg
ICAgICAgICAgICAgYmxrX21xX3NjaGVkX2luc2VydF9yZXF1ZXN0KHJxLCBmYWxzZSwgdHJ1
ZSwgdHJ1ZSwgdHJ1ZSk7DQotICAgICAgIH0gZWxzZSB7DQotICAgICAgICAgICAgICAgYmxr
X21xX3B1dF9jdHgoZGF0YS5jdHgpOw0KLSAgICAgICAgICAgICAgIGJsa19tcV9iaW9fdG9f
cmVxdWVzdChycSwgYmlvKTsNCi0gICAgICAgICAgICAgICBibGtfbXFfcXVldWVfaW8oZGF0
YS5oY3R4LCBkYXRhLmN0eCwgcnEpOw0KLSAgICAgICAgICAgICAgIGJsa19tcV9ydW5faHdf
cXVldWUoZGF0YS5oY3R4LCB0cnVlKTsNCiAgICAgICAgfQ0KIA0KICAgICAgICByZXR1cm4g
Y29va2llOw==

^ permalink raw reply	[flat|nested] 2+ messages in thread

* Re: blk-mq: remove unnecessary judgement from blk_mq_make_request
  2018-05-16  2:47 blk-mq: remove unnecessary judgement from blk_mq_make_request 胡海
@ 2018-05-16 14:19 ` Jens Axboe
  0 siblings, 0 replies; 2+ messages in thread
From: Jens Axboe @ 2018-05-16 14:19 UTC (permalink / raw)
  To: 胡海; +Cc: linux-block

On 5/15/18 8:47 PM, 胡海 wrote:
> Author: huhai <huhai@kylinos.cn>
> Date:   Tue May 15 15:15:06 2018 +0800
> 
>     blk-mq: remove unnecessary judgement from blk_mq_make_request
>     
>     Whether q->elevator is true or not, we can use blk_mq_sched_insert_request to complete the work.

This looks good, applied for 4.18.

-- 
Jens Axboe

^ permalink raw reply	[flat|nested] 2+ messages in thread

end of thread, other threads:[~2018-05-16 14:19 UTC | newest]

Thread overview: 2+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2018-05-16  2:47 blk-mq: remove unnecessary judgement from blk_mq_make_request 胡海
2018-05-16 14:19 ` Jens Axboe

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.